Via airlinemaps: The Korean Air Lines route map from a 1 July 1974 timetable. This is a fun map – it takes diagrammatic elements and mixes them with curves to create a pleasant aesthetic.  A key that includes the status of the Bangkok-Singapore route and what the destinations without routes indicate would be a good addition. Submitted by Jug , who says: I completed a set of new schematic metro maps of 12 cities using a common standard. I have tried to make easy to read, memorize and use maps but at the same time pleasant looking. Crowded centers are enlarged and specific features such as ring lines highlighted. Submitted by Sam Gold, who says: “Taken last week on Line 2 of the Seoul Metro.  I found these system maps to be close to unusable!” Transit Maps says: Hard to disagree with Sam here.
